Transaction 8198773717e09cc6aa90ca98ed40852e80a3354354d7aff034454814bb840845
1 Input
1 Output
-
8198773717e09cc6aa90ca98ed40852e80a3354354d7aff034454814bb840845:0
- value
- 507600
- script pubkey
- OP_0 OP_PUSHBYTES_32 de0e9508f460967b0dbcf7f46eaafeba1ba2cde0a5973839201dbb0584ecd758
- address
- bc1qmc8f2z85vzt8krdu7l6xa2h7hgd69n0q5ktnswfqrkastp8v6avqvmdt5d